WebWhile the results of randomised, controlled trials in the elderly have been conflicting, 2 meta-analyses involving younger adults have revealed that NSAID use produces a clinically significant increment in mean BP of 5.0 mm Hg, which is most marked in patients with controlled hypertension. Web14 sep. 2024 · NSAIDs can also potentially decrease the effectiveness of the commonly used antihypertensive drugs. In contrast to the evidence for an NSAID hypertensive effect, in a study among patients with hypertension and coronary disease, it was found that chronic NSAID use for nearly 3 years was actually associated with slightly lower blood pressure ...
